Leptospirosis can be passed to humans. It is not a notifiable disease. Infection is passed through contact with urine, placental material or the aborted foetus of infected animals.

WebMay 18, 2024 · Simply put, a notifiable disease is disease which, if suspected or confirmed, by law must be reported to an appropriate authority. In the UK, this is the Animal and Plant Health Agency (APHA). Similarly, a notifiable causative agent is an organism which, if detected, must be reported. pop gun bass pro shops
